What moves the price on a 2023 Nissan Murano

The $26,995–$29,232 typical range isn't randomness — two factors explain most of it:

Trim
Biggest factor
up to $8,985

The S typically asks $20,070, while the Platinum asks $29,055 — same year, same market.

Mileage
up to $8,221

Asking prices run about $29,700 under 15K miles and fall to $21,479 at 90K–105K miles — roughly $900 for every 10,000 miles.

Frequently asked questions

Why do 2023 Nissan Murano prices range from $23,301 to $33,842 in Indiana?

The spread comes down to configuration and mileage: higher-mileage, base-configuration examples sit near the low end, while low-mileage and premium configurations reach the top. Half of all listings fall between $26,995 and $29,232 — see the mileage and trim breakdowns above for where a specific vehicle lands.

How much should mileage change the price of a 2023 Nissan Murano?

Expect roughly $900 less for every 10,000 miles on the odometer. A 60K-mile example should cost about $2,700 less than a 30K-mile one of the same trim — check the fair-price-by-mileage table above for your band.

Do Nissan Murano prices in Indiana differ from the rest of the country?

Yes. The average in Indiana is $27,764, which is $1,835 above the national average of $25,929. Local supply, demand and transport costs all play a part.

How many 2023 Nissan Murano are for sale in Indiana right now?

21 in total, nearly all pre-owned. Counts refresh daily from live dealer inventory.

How we calculate these prices

We track 21 active listings for this vehicle across dealer sites nationwide, updated every day. Average and median are computed from real asking prices on live listings. We exclude the top and bottom 2% of prices to remove data errors, salvage titles, and monthly-payment figures posted as if they were sale prices. Prices reflect dealer asking prices — not final sale prices — and exclude taxes, fees, and incentives. Trim and mileage move the price more than any other factor; see the breakdowns above.
